Minutes — Management Meeting, Branch Leads

Main item was the term sheet from Fenlock Logistics. Short version: they want exclusive distribution in the Carreth corridor for three years, plus co-branding on the Hewson product range. Marna pushed back on the exclusivity window; legal will counter at two years with volume triggers. Everyone agreed the revenue share looks fair. Branches should keep this quiet until signing — no partner chatter. Next sync in a fortnight. The negotiating position ties to the plan noted below.

board note of tagug-hahag: Praionax Logistics is in early talks to buy Julaxek Group for about $36.3 million. The Julmir launch date is March 1, and nothing goes to the press before then.

Before merging, confirm that Checkgrove's plugin loader only scans the `validators/` directory declared in `PLUGIN_SEARCH_PATH`; any broader glob should be flagged in review. Each plugin manifest must declare a semver range compatible with core 3.x, and the loader refuses unsigned bundles by design. Reviewers should also confirm the sandbox flag `PLUGIN_ISOLATE=true` is set in staging and production alike. Finally, the plugin registry requires an auth secret in the environment file, so the next line to add is this one.

vault entry, hahaf-tahop: VAULT_KEY3=84f

Handover Note – From Director Pellam to Director Osric, Brindlecote Housewares. The Marisol kettle range retires at fiscal year-end. Branch managers should run down stock carefully, honour all outstanding warranty claims, and avoid public announcements until head office confirms timing. Returns logistics remain with the Falchester depot. Please treat the appended note below as strictly confidential.

board note of tawip-fajop: Lamwynix Holdings is in early talks to buy Tammirax Works for about $473.8 million. The Istax launch date is November 23, and nothing goes to the press before then. Legal wants the Aldielek Partners term sheet countersigned before May 19.

Ticket: configuration drift in the Fernpath public API pagination layer. Production nodes are serving a max page size of 500 while the declared configuration specifies 100, causing timeout reports from integrators. Please reconcile production against the source-controlled values and confirm each node after restart. For reference, the intended configuration is the following.

deployment values, hadup-yajog:
[holion]
team = silwyn
access_code = ac_eb6e99
host = holion.novacio.internal
port = 5672
owner = kasok.sorion
peer = sorvan.kelvinet.local